Pular para o conteúdo

Trilhas de aprendizado

Como funcionarão as trilhas de aprendizado?

Cada trainee poderá escolher duas trilhas para seguir. É importante destacar que essas trilhas não precisam ser da mesma área. Por exemplo, um trainee pode optar por uma trilha de Front-end (desenvolvimento de interfaces) e outra de Mobile (desenvolvimento para dispositivos móveis) ou Data Science (ciência de dados), entre outras opções disponíveis.

As trilhas foram cuidadosamente planejadas para proporcionar uma visão geral de cada área, introduzindo conceitos simples e básicos. O objetivo é permitir que o trainee obtenha uma compreensão inicial de diversas áreas.

Após concluir as trilhas básicas, o trainee terá a oportunidade de escolher uma trilha na qual se identificou mais e aprofundar seus estudos. Recursos adicionais serão disponibilizados para permitir um aprendizado mais detalhado e especializado na área escolhida.

Hora de botar a mão na massa!

Este rodmap foi preparado especialmente para cada trainee, com o intuito de ajudar a guiar os estudos e a evolução de cada um. A ideia é que cada trainee siga o rodmap de acordo com o seu tempo e disponibilidade, sem pressão, o importante é que você esteja sempre evoluindo e aprendendo. Não fique preso a somente o que está no rodmap, busque sempre novos conhecimentos e desafios, a ideia é que você se torne um profissional completo e preparado para o mercado de trabalho.

  1. O que é Git e Github?

    Por sermos uma Empresa Júnior de Tecnologia, é essencial que todos os membros tenham conhecimento sobre Git. O Git é uma ferramenta essencial para o desenvolvimento de software, pois permite que você controle as versões do seu código, facilitando o trabalho em equipe e a colaboração em projetos.

  2. Scrum

    Outro pré-requisito muito importante para se saber estando dentro da Comp é entender melhor como funcionam os nossos processos. Os processos desempenham um papel fundamental no funcionamento de qualquer empresa, especialmente em um setor tão dinâmico como o desenvolvimento de software. Em uma empresa como a Comp Júnior, os processos são essenciais para garantir eficiência, qualidade e consistência em todas as etapas do ciclo de vida do produto.

    Em primeiro lugar, os processos proporcionam uma estrutura organizacional clara, definindo responsabilidades e fluxos de trabalho. Isso ajuda a evitar confusões e garantir que cada membro da equipe saiba o que deve fazer e quando deve fazê-lo. Em um ambiente de desenvolvimento de software, onde as tarefas podem ser altamente interdependentes, ter processos bem definidos é crucial para manter o progresso e evitar atrasos.

    Além disso, os processos ajudam a garantir a qualidade do produto final. Ao estabelecer padrões e procedimentos para o desenvolvimento, teste e implementação de software, as empresas podem reduzir erros e bugs, melhorando assim a satisfação do cliente e a reputação da empresa.

    Por fim, os processos também são essenciais para a melhoria contínua. Ao monitorar e analisar regularmente os processos em vigor, uma empresa pode identificar áreas de ineficiência ou oportunidades de otimização. Isso permite que a empresa adapte e refine seus processos ao longo do tempo, evitando erros passados.

    Agora, falando sobre o Scrum, ele é de fato um modelo de gerenciamento de processos amplamente utilizado no desenvolvimento de software, e é a nossa metodologia aqui dentro da Comp. O Scrum é conhecido por sua abordagem iterativa e incremental, que enfatiza a entrega contínua de valor ao cliente. No Link disponibilizado abaixo, você entenderá melhor como funciona o Scrum e, consequentemente, como são geridos os processos dentro da Comp. Isso te auxiliará a entender seu papel dentro do time e a necessidade de ter processos bem definidos dentro da empresa.

  3. Escolha suas 2 trilhas:

    Escolha duas trilhas para seguir e comece a estudar. Você pode escolher as trilhas em que tem mais interesse ou que acha que tem mais a aprender. Mas não se preocupe, você terá bastante tempo depois para explorar outras áreas dentro da CompJunior!

  4. Especialização:

    Após ter uma base sólida na trilha que mais gostou, você agora deve escolher uma trilha para se especializar. Nessa etapa, você deve escolher uma trilha com a qual mais se identificou e se aprofundar nela, pois iremos disponibilizar conteúdos mais avançados e desafios para você.